1.
Heard Mr. Pradeep Gole, learned Counsel for the petitioner and Mr. Balwant Salunkhe, learned Counsel for the respondent, at length.
2.
By this Petition under Article 227 of the Constitution of India, the petitioner has challenged the judgment and order dated 9.6.2015 passed by learned Jt. Civil Judge, Senior Division, Satara below Exhibit-79 in Special Civil Suit No.31 of 2013. By that order, learned trial Judge issued summons to witness Mahesh Mahadeo Jadhav for cross-examination. 1 / 3
3.
Mr. Gole submitted that the respondent, hereinafter referred to as 'plaintiff', has filed the Suit for recovery of possession of the property more particularly described in paragraph-1 of the plaint, against the petitioner, hereinafter referred to as 'defendant'. During pendency of the Suit, the plaintiff took out an application for injunction restraining the defendant from creating third party interest. 4.
During pendency of the Suit, the plaintiff also took out application Exhibit-79 for issuing witness summons to Mahesh Mahadeo Jadhav who has filed affidavit on behalf of the defendant.
5.
Mr. Gole upon taking instruction from the petitionerdefendant makes a statement that during pendency of the Suit, he will not create third party interest. The statement made on instructions by Mr. Gole is accepted in the form of an undertaking to the Court.
6.
In view thereof, Mr. Salunkhe does not press application at Exhibit-5 as well as application at Exhibit-79. Application at Exhibit-5 stands allowed in terms of the 2 / 3
statement made by the defendant as recorded hereinabove. The plaintiff shall produce an authenticated copy of this order before the trial Court for passing formal orders on applications at Exhibit-5 and Exhibit-79. Writ Petition is disposed of in above terms. Order accordingly.
